10 Complete Guide to Real Estate Investment for Beginners

Real estate investment holds tremendous potential for building wealth and securing financial stability, but for beginners, navigating this complex terrain can be daunting.

In this comprehensive guide, we provide 10 essential tips to help novice investors embark on their journey into the world of real estate with confidence and clarity.

1. Understand Your Investment Objectives

Before diving into real estate, it’s crucial to define your investment objectives clearly. Are you looking for long-term appreciation, immediate cash flow, or portfolio diversification? Understanding your goals will guide your investment strategy and help you make informed decisions along the way.

2. Educate Yourself

Knowledge is power in the world of real estate investment. Take the time to educate yourself about the fundamentals of real estate, including market dynamics, property valuation, financing options, and legal considerations.

Attend seminars, read books, and seek guidance from experienced professionals to expand your knowledge base.

3. Start Small

For beginners, it’s wise to start with small-scale investments to minimize risk and gain valuable experience. Consider options such as single-family homes, condominiums, or small multi-unit properties that are more manageable and require less capital investment.

4. Conduct Thorough Research

Successful real estate investors are diligent researchers. Before making any investment decisions, conduct thorough research on potential properties, neighborhoods, market trends, and comparable sales. Gather as much information as possible to make well-informed investment choices.

5. Build a Strong Network

Networking is essential in the real estate industry. Connect with industry professionals, including real estate agents, brokers, lenders, and fellow investors, to expand your network. Building relationships with knowledgeable individuals can provide valuable insights, opportunities, and support throughout your investment journey.

6. Analyze Potential Returns

Understanding the potential returns on investment is crucial for evaluating profitability. Analyze key metrics such as cap rate, cash-on-cash return, and internal rate of return (IRR) to assess the financial viability of a property. Factor in expenses, vacancy rates, and potential appreciation to make accurate projections.

7. Secure Financing

Unless you’re purchasing properties outright, you’ll likely need to secure financing for your real estate investments.

Explore different financing options, including mortgages, private lenders, and partnerships, to find the best solution for your needs. Be sure to consider interest rates, terms, and fees when evaluating financing options.

8. Perform Due Diligence

Never skip the due diligence process when evaluating potential investment properties. Conduct thorough inspections, review financial records, assess market conditions, and verify zoning and legal compliance to uncover any potential issues or risks.

9. Develop a Risk Management Strategy

Real estate investment inherently involves risk, but you can mitigate risk by developing a sound risk management strategy. Diversify your portfolio, maintain adequate insurance coverage, and have contingency plans in place for unexpected events such as market downturns or property damage.

10. Stay Patient and Persistent

Real estate investment is a long-term commitment that requires patience and persistence. Success may not happen overnight, but by staying disciplined, continuously learning, and adapting to changing market conditions, you can achieve your investment goals over time.

In conclusion, real estate investment offers tremendous opportunities for beginners to build wealth and achieve financial freedom.

By following these 10 essential tips and remaining disciplined and proactive, you can navigate the complexities of the real estate market with confidence and embark on a successful investment journey.
